Using the quadratic formula to solve 2x^2 = 4x - 7, what are the values of x?
Answer:
Is C.
Step-by-step explanation:
Consider,
2x² = 4x - 7
2x² - 4x + 7 = 0
using Quadratic Formula
Therefore, Option C is correct.
Solve for all three unknowns
I was also hoping for a step by step on how to do this, it’s really confusing me and I just can’t get it.
Answer:
x= 32.3 (3 s.f.)
θ= 21.8° (1 d.p.)
α= 68.2° (1 d.p.)
Step-by-step explanation:
Applying Pythagoras' Theorem,
x²= 12² +30²
x²= 144 +900
x²= 1044
Square root both sides:
\(x = \sqrt{1044} \)
x= 32.3 (3s.f.)
\(\boxed{ \tanθ = \frac{opp}{adj} }\)
\( \tanθ = \frac{12}{30} \)
\( θ = \tan^{ - 1} ( \frac{12}{30} )\)
θ= 21.801° (3 d.p.)
θ= 21.8° (1 d.p.)
\( \tan\alpha = \frac{30}{12} \)
\( \alpha = \tan ^{ - 1} ( \frac{30}{12} )\)
\( \alpha \)= 68.2° (1 d.p.)
Alternatively,
α +θ +90°= 180° (∠ sum of triangle)
α +21.801° +90°= 180°
α +111.801°= 180°
α= 180° -111.801°
α= 68.199°
α= 68.2° (1 d.p.)

Question 4 of 32 Jacob is a construction worker who earns a yearly income given by the expression 2000x + 3000, where x is the number of hours he works each week. Carlos works with Jacob and earns a yearly income given by the expression 3800x – 40000. A manager predicts that if Carlos and Jacob each work 35 hours, they will earn the same amount of money.
PART A:The number of hours that makes the equation true is
Options: 24, 27, 29,31,34
PART B:Round your answer to the nearest whole number. The manager's prediction is
Options: equal to, less than, greater than
the actual number of hours that Carlos and Jacob need to work to earn the same amount of money.
Answer:
Kindly check explanation
Step-by-step explanation:
Given the expression :
Jacob's yearly income :
2000x + 3000 ; x = number of hours worked per week.
Carlos income :
3800x - 40000
Managers prediction = 35
Jacob.: 2000(35) + 3000 = 73000
Carlos : 3800(35) - 40000 = 93000
Carlos will earn more than Jacob given the manager's prediction.
Number of hours required so they can earn the same amount :
2000x + 3000 = 3800x - 40000
3000 + 40000 = 3800x - 2000x
43000 = 1800x
x = 43000/1800
x = 23.88
x = 24 hours

x² +12x+27 = 0
Find the roots of each equation by factoring
Answer:
x = -9, -3
Step-by-step explanation:
\( {x }^{2} + 12x + 27 = 0\)
\((x + 3)(x + 9) = 0\)
x = -3, -9
Answer:
-3 and -9
Step-by-step explanation:
Standard quaratic form: a² + bx + c = 0
x² + 12x + 27 = 0
find 2 numbers that multiply to 27 (the c-value), but add to 12(the b-value);
The numbers will be 9 and 3, since;
9 x 3 = 27
9 + 3 = 12
Now we can put these numbers in the standard factor form: (x + p) (x + q);
(x + 9) (x + 3) = 0
Now we can set each part equal to 0 and solve;
x + 9 = 0 => x = -9
x + 3 = 0 => x = -3
So the roots are;
-3 and -9

In which scenarios are surveys appropriate? or when is it appropriate to use experiments?
Answer:
1. Surveys are used to obtain specific information from a group of people. It is administered by politicians, professionals, sociologists, and other groups to obtain data from their subjects of interest.
2. Experiments are used to establish cause-and-effect relationships. Scientists use them for highly-controlled tests to give/withdraw credence to some hypotheses.
Step-by-step explanation:
Surveys, when applied to human subjects, are used to obtain data from a selected sample of subjects. Surveys, which can be applied through mails, telephones, the internet, in-person, and through other means are aimed at getting the opinions, thoughts, and beliefs of the participants. It is administered by politicians, professionals, sociologists, and other groups to obtain data from their subjects of interest. This data can be qualitative or quantitative.
Experiments are administered to provide support or refute a given hypothesis. They establish cause and effect relationships. Scientists use them for highly-controlled tests to give/deny credence to some hypotheses. Positive controls establish the hypothesis as true. They could be conducted in the laboratory, in the field, or through observations.
